Re: Eco lifestyle apartment empty

@KennaKilla22 Did you move someone out of it? If you move someone out and take everything with you and not Sell it all, that will leave the apartment/house empty. You'll have to refurnish it either before or after moving someone new in. All houses and apartments work that way.

I never take it all any more. I just move anything special I want to keep into the household inventory and sell everything else.

    @KennaKilla22Which apartment was it? I've used them all at one time or another (although not since ECO). I've used both the new apartments in the new ECO town and they're both working fine.

    I don't think CC would cause it. Mods might, although I don't know how. I'd try removing all your mods/cc from your mods folder, everything. (Make a BACKUP first!) Then start an entirely new save and plop some new sim into the same apartment and see if it's empty.

    @KennaKilla22 I usually keep my mods together and separate from my CC. CC will rarely cause that kind of problem. Since all the files in my mods folder is 95% CC and only 5% mods, I can usually test all the CC at once and it rarely causes the problem. Then I only have to go through a few dozen mods, which doesn't take too long.

    Being a bit OCD about organization has saved me a lot of time. Especially since mods tend to break with every update.
